Dalton's law of partial pressures states that the pressure of a mixture of gases simply is the sum of the partial pressures of the individual components.
Contents This tool will calculate any parameter from the equation defined by Gay-Lussac’s law P₁/T₁=P₂/T₂, which includes the P 1 gas pressure, T 1 gas temperature, P 2 gas pressure and T 2 gas temperature. This equation was first stated by French engineer and physist Emile Clapeyron in as a combination of three empirical gas laws proposed by Robert Boyle, Joseph Louis Gay-Lussac, and Amedeo Avogadro.
